Apache 1.3 / SSL Certificates


Hi. We're running Apache with several Virtual Hosts defined. I need to update one of the certificates, where/how do I do this? I just updated one of the hosts certs by editing the mod-ssl-01-vhost.conf in /etc/apache/conf.d. Do I just edit the same file but define the next hosts' info?
